Agari features and specs

  • Email Security
    Agari is known for its advanced email security solutions which protect organizations against phishing, spam, and other email-based threats.
  • Brand Protection
    It helps organizations protect their brand by detecting and stopping phishing attacks that attempt to impersonate their brand.
  • Threat Intelligence
    Agari provides detailed threat intelligence, helping organizations understand the tactics, techniques, and procedures used by cybercriminals.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    The platform offers a user-friendly interface that simplifies threat detection and management for IT administrators.
  • DMARC Implementation
    Agari assists in implementing and managing DMARC protocols, improving email security and deliverability.
